NuX puts out some pretty great stuff for the price, as does Joyo. A great multi-effects unit is a valuable tool for newer guitarists in that it gives you tons of options to explore what tones you do and don't like. Then when you want to really invest in a sound you like, you can pick up some of the more expensive pedals (but to be honest even the cheaper multi effects units often have a handful of effects/amp sims that far outperform what their price would suggest). I still have my Zoom MS-50G around just for the sheer amount of effects it has - and many of them sound excellent.

Benn I suggest you pick up the NUX Tape Core pedal, excellent RE-201 space echo simuation I love love love it more than my Boss RE-20. There are extra parameters for wow/flutter that you can mess with via MIDI over the USB interface! The MIDI control is undocumented, but they have a software editor for the extra parameters & just use a MIDI monitor software to get the values. I use touchOSC to tweak it on the fly from my phone, so rad.
